Igor's japanese VA died in 2010 and all persona media around that time used archived clips from P3 and P4 or just didn't have him appear at all
they couldn't not have him physically appear in P5 so you get this voice
in P3R they got a new replacement so he has the normal voice
japanese VAs are held in a much more different standard there so they couldn't just replace him right away

As others have said, the japanese va died between P4 and P5, so they wanted the new va to match the japanese one. But they also wanted to emphasize the darker, more sinister tone of P5 compared to the previous games, so they lowered his voices pitch to be more serious and heavy
